The difference between air tools and power tools

According to the ratio of weight to volume, the output power is large, and under the same output power, it is smaller than the power tool and the air tool is lighter. No overload failures, even if the air tool is overloaded. The tool just stops rotating. Once the overload phenomenon is removed, it will resume normal operation on its own, which has no effect on the tool and will not cause any failure. If the power tool is overloaded, it will heat up, or even burn the motor, which will cause high maintenance costs and affect the progress of the operation. and work efficiency.

Seriously, it will also threaten the safety of the operator's life. It is easy to use and maintain. It can be used after connecting to the air source. Add two drops of sewing machine oil to the air inlet of the tool when using it every day, and the air compressor will drain more water. Strong water resistance, although immersion in water is harmful to tools, it will not be as deadly as electric tools; the unique explosion-proof structure will not produce electric sparks. Therefore, it can be used in places where there is a danger of explosion, such as coal mining operations. The speed adjustment and output power adjustment are simple, which can be simply carried out through the operation of the air supply valve handle and the adjustment of the regulating valve, and the air supply source can also be adjusted and controlled. Save energy and reduce costs.

Equipped with a standard air source in an industrial workshop, multiple tools can be used at the same time. Long life and high safety. Because it is a device that uses the energy of the compressed air provided by the air compressor as the power source, there will be no phenomenon of electric tools leaking and hitting people, and no electric sparks will be generated. It can be used in any place and will not harm the environment threatening.
